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Tester
    4. Test Adapter sma-em v1.2.x Latest

    NEWS

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    • Monatsrückblick - April 2025

    Test Adapter sma-em v1.2.x Latest

    This topic has been deleted. Only users with topic management privileges can see it.
    • S
      sascho @srwilli last edited by sascho

      Hallo zusammen,

      leider findet der SMA-EM unseren neuen Sunny Home Manager 2.0 nicht.
      bcccb34b-a0ea-469a-9674-e8026abfe0df-image.png
      edfdacbf-5b83-43cb-8504-3804d3f2ef15-image.png

      Ich habe bereits alle Geräte an unseren Netgear jgs524ev2 gehängt und diesen dann als einziges Gerät an die Fritzbox. Auf dem Netgear ist das IGPM Snooping deaktiviert.
      5e60e21e-9c1a-423f-a8e3-9121e9c7f56e-image.png
      Der Netgear, die Fritzbox und die Synology NAS hängen im gleichen Subnet 255.255.255.0.
      Auf dem ioBroker container sind folgende Ports freigeschaltet:
      c734d964-9046-4bb9-9c03-e62bf52a8a87-image.png

      Ich habe mal den den SMA-EM unter der angegebenen IP angepingt aber bekomme folgende Fehlermeldung:
      db426aa2-53ce-4318-8365-a78e916dccde-image.png

      Yahka lässt sich auf der Apple Homekit App auch nicht finden.
      Für mich sieht das so aus, als wenn der Iobroker in einem anderem Subnetz als 255.255.255.0 hängt. Ist meine Vermutung richtig?

      S frana120500 2 Replies Last reply Reply Quote 0
      • S
        Sneak-L8 @sascho last edited by

        Hallo zusammen,

        seit heute bekomme ich massenweise die folgende Meldung vom sma-em-Adapter (v0.6.3):

        sma-em.0
        	2021-10-24 18:07:47.998	warn	Unkown OBIS value 0 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:47.998	warn	Unkown OBIS value 0 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:47.998	warn	Unkown OBIS value 0 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:47.997	warn	Unkown OBIS value 1946258110 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:15.628	warn	Unkown OBIS value 0 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:15.628	warn	Unkown OBIS value 0 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:15.627	warn	Unkown OBIS value 0 found in UDP packet. Skip it and going to the next OBIS value.
        sma-em.0
        	2021-10-24 18:07:15.627	warn	Unkown OBIS value 1946258110 found in UDP packet. Skip it and going to the next OBIS value.
        s
        

        Die ganze Zeit verhielt er sich friedlich. Ich habe weder ein Update des sma-em-Adapters gemacht, noch den SunnyHomeManager 2.0 oder den SMA EnergyMeter upgedatet (wenn das so einfach geht).
        Hat jemand eine Idee?

        Q 1 Reply Last reply Reply Quote 0
        • Q
          Qlink @Sneak-L8 last edited by

          @sneak-l8

          keine Idee aber probier mal die letzte Version (0.6.4) vielleicht hilfts ja 😉

          S 1 Reply Last reply Reply Quote 0
          • S
            Sneak-L8 @Qlink last edited by

            @qlink Ja, jetzt ist Ruhe im Karton. Keine Meldungen mehr. Danke!

            1 Reply Last reply Reply Quote 0
            • frana120500
              frana120500 @sascho last edited by frana120500

              @sascho ich hänge mich mal an deinen Thread ran. Ich bekomme den Adapter auch nicht grün. Denke ich habe auch ein routing problem durch die Subnetze.

              Mein Iobroker läuft in der 10.10.8.x und mein Homemanager und meine Wechselrichter in der 10.10.9.x

              IGMPv3 Snooping ist jeweils deaktiviert, sowohl in den Subnetzen als auch im Hauptnetz.

              Ich nutze Unifi, vielleicht hat hier jemand eine Lösung.

              SMA EM Adapter ist die 0.64
              NPM 6.14.15
              NodeJS 14.18.2
              Admin 5.2.1

              S 1 Reply Last reply Reply Quote 0
              • P
                pdbjjens last edited by

                @frana120500
                Betreibst Du iobroker im docker container? Das Problem von @sascho liegt vermutlich im docker container. Docker scheint ein generelles Problem mit multicast zu haben.
                https://forum.iobroker.net/topic/38520/multicast-sma-em-usg-netztrennung
                https://smarthome.buanet.de/2019/05/iobroker-unter-docker-auf-der-synology-diskstation-v3/
                Der einfache docker network bridged mode funktioniert nicht für iobroker Adapter die multicast benutzen.
                Ein mögliche Lösung scheint zu sein, das docker network so zu konfigurieren, dass es macvlan statt network bridged mode nutzt. Ein Beschreibung dazu findet man unter https://smarthome.buanet.de/2020/09/macvlan-ueber-portainer-einrichten/
                Ob @sascho sein Problem schon gelöst hat, weiß ich leider nicht.
                Solltest Du kein docker container verwenden, so liegt das Problem sicher in dem Router, der deine beiden Netze verbindet. Nur wenige Router können so konfiguriert werden, dass sie Multicast durchleiten.
                Bei einem anderen Problem siehe GitHub hat ein User eine interessante Lösung gefunden, die auf der Möglichkeit beruht, im Sunny Portal eine Direct Meter Communication zu konfigurieren:
                In Sunny Portal - Configuration - Device Overview - HM - Meter Configuration we can add IP address. So if we add IoBroker IP Address, system works normally.

                frana120500 1 Reply Last reply Reply Quote 0
                • frana120500
                  frana120500 @pdbjjens last edited by

                  @pdbjjens Hi, nein Docker benutze ich nicht. Ist eine klassische Installation in einem LXC Container unter Proxmox

                  Die Lösung mit der Angabe der IP im SunnyPortal habe ich gesehen und ausprobiert. Geht leider trotzdem nicht.

                  Komisch ist, dass ich von jedem Vlan aus überall hinpingen kann und die Pakete auch durchkommen. Ping geht in alle Richtungen.

                  P 1 Reply Last reply Reply Quote 0
                  • P
                    pdbjjens @frana120500 last edited by

                    @frana120500 said in Test Adapter sma-em v0.6.x Latest:

                    Ping geht in alle Richtungen.

                    Da der ping durchgeht, wundert mich dass die Direct Meter Communication nicht funktioniert. Hast Du auf der config-Seite des sma-em adapters statt der Multicast Adresse die eigene IP eingegeben (port bleibt gleich: 9522)?

                    Nochmal zum Multicast:
                    Ping beruht nicht auf multicast, daher bedeutet ein erfolgreicher ping nicht automatisch eine erfolgreiche SMA multicast Kommunikation.
                    Möglich, dass ähnlich wie bei Docker, auch LXC container Schwierigkeiten damit haben, multicast durchzulassen. Dazu habe ich aber noch nicht recherchiert.
                    Besteht die Möglichkeit, iobroker und SHM/Wechselrichter probehalber in dasselbe vlan zu bringen? Damit könnte man das Problem eingrenzen (container oder router?)

                    frana120500 1 Reply Last reply Reply Quote 0
                    • frana120500
                      frana120500 @pdbjjens last edited by

                      @pdbjjens
                      IP und Port habe ich stehen lassen und nicht geändert. Ich werde den SHM und die WR gleich mal in ein anderes Vlan packen und dann mal schauen.

                      1 Reply Last reply Reply Quote 0
                      • H
                        Hugo Oberstein @pdbjjens last edited by

                        @pdbjjens
                        Hallo , ich bin ein ganz neuer Nutzer von IOBroker und taste mich gerade an die Sache heran.
                        Ich habe versucht, den Adapter zu installieren, doch ohne sudo hat das nicht geklappt.

                        Dann kam eine Reihe von Informationen, aber den Adapter habe ich unter Objekten nicht gefunden ?

                        sudo npm i iobroker.sma-em
                        [sudo] Passwort für theauthlaw:
                        npm WARN deprecated har-validator@5.1.5: this library is no longer supported
                        npm WARN deprecated querystring@0.2.1: The querystring API is considered Legacy. new code should use the URLSearchParams API instead.
                        npm WARN deprecated uuid@3.4.0: Please upgrade to version 7 or higher. Older v ersions may use Math.random() in certain circumstances, which is known to be pro blematic. See https://v8.dev/blog/math-random for details.
                        npm WARN deprecated uuid@3.4.0: Please upgrade to version 7 or higher. Older v ersions may use Math.random() in certain circumstances, which is known to be pro blematic. See https://v8.dev/blog/math-random for details.
                        npm WARN deprecated request@2.88.2: request has been deprecated, see https://git hub.com/request/request/issues/3142
                        npm WARN deprecated node-inspect@2.0.0: This module is part of Node.js core and does not need to be installed separately. It is now unmaintained.
                        npm WARN deprecated request-promise@4.2.6: request-promise has been deprecated b ecause it extends the now deprecated request package, see https://github.com/req uest/request/issues/3142
                        npm WARN deprecated debug@4.1.1: Debug versions >=3.2.0 <3.2.7 || >=4 <4.3.1 hav e a low-severity ReDos regression when used in a Node.js environment. It is reco mmended you upgrade to 3.2.7 or 4.3.1. (https://github.com/visionmedia/debug/iss ues/797)
                        npm WARN deprecated debug@4.1.1: Debug versions >=3.2.0 <3.2.7 || >=4 <4.3.1 hav e a low-severity ReDos regression when used in a Node.js environment. It is reco mmended you upgrade to 3.2.7 or 4.3.1. (https://github.com/visionmedia/debug/iss ues/797)
                        npm WARN deprecated debug@4.1.1: Debug versions >=3.2.0 <3.2.7 || >=4 <4.3.1 hav e a low-severity ReDos regression when used in a Node.js environment. It is reco mmended you upgrade to 3.2.7 or 4.3.1. (https://github.com/visionmedia/debug/iss ues/797)
                        npm WARN deprecated node-pre-gyp@0.11.0: Please upgrade to @mapbox/node-pre-gyp: the non-scoped node-pre-gyp package is deprecated and only the @mapbox scoped p ackage will recieve updates in the future
                        npm WARN deprecated coffee-script@1.12.7: CoffeeScript on NPM has moved to "coff eescript" (no hyphen)
                        npm WARN deprecated tar@2.2.2: This version of tar is no longer supported, and w ill not receive security updates. Please upgrade asap.

                        added 1 package, removed 654 packages, and changed 796 packages in 7m

                        66 packages are looking for funding
                        run npm fund for details
                        npm notice
                        npm notice New minor version of npm available! 8.1.2 -> 8.3.0
                        npm notice Changelog: https://github.com/npm/cli/releases/tag/v8.3.0
                        npm notice Run npm install -g npm@8.3.0 to update!
                        npm notice

                        Was mache ich falsch ?
                        Für Hilfe wäre ich dankbar.

                        Hugo

                        Bulli Bultmann P 3 Replies Last reply Reply Quote 0
                        • Bulli Bultmann
                          Bulli Bultmann last edited by

                          Hallo,

                          im Admin Fenster auf Adapter gehen und sma-em suchen.
                          378452c4-2f2c-4fcb-8dff-2ac3e5a3cfcd-grafik.png

                          dann auf installieren gehen.

                          Gruß UB

                          1 Reply Last reply Reply Quote 0
                          • Bulli Bultmann
                            Bulli Bultmann @Hugo Oberstein last edited by

                            @hugo-oberstein

                            ich hoffe, das du dir da nichts verbogen hast. In deinem Log steht ja so einiges drin.
                            Vielleicht müssen da noch ein paar Profis ran.

                            Ansonsten kann man da schöne Sachen machen, mit den Infos aus dem Adapter.

                            Gruß UB

                            1 Reply Last reply Reply Quote 0
                            • P
                              pdbjjens @Hugo Oberstein last edited by

                              @hugo-oberstein
                              Das Installieren sollte eigentlich so gehen: Im Admin / Systemeinstellungen (Schraubenschlüssel) Standard Repository auf "Beta (Latest)" einstellen, unter Tab Adapter--> SMA Energiezähler finden, auf + klicken (Instanz hinzufügen)
                              Bitte teile hier Deine Systemumgebung mit (also OS/Plattform und Versionen von iobroker Host, npm, nodejs (findest Du auf Tab Info /Systeminformationen)

                              Z 1 Reply Last reply Reply Quote 0
                              • Z
                                zeron850 @pdbjjens last edited by zeron850

                                @pdbjjens

                                Hallo Zusammen,

                                ich habe das gleiche Problem wie hugo-oberstein. Meine Umgebung ist DietPi in Version 7.9.
                                PlatformBetriebssystem:linux
                                Architektur:arm
                                CPUs:8
                                Geschwindigkeit:200 MHz
                                Modell:ARMv7 Processor rev 3 (v7l)
                                RAM:1.9 GB
                                System-Betriebszeit:01:32:40
                                Node.js:v16.13.1
                                Datenträgergröße:28.6 GB
                                Festplatte frei:26.5 GB
                                Adapter-Anzahl:362
                                NPM:v8.3.0
                                Betriebszeit:00:00:23
                                Aktive Instanzen:2
                                Pfad:/opt/iobroker/

                                Der Adapter erscheint nicht mehr bei der Auswahl:
                                Siehe:
                                SMAEM2.JPG

                                Daraufhin habe ich versucht die Repositories zu prüfen:
                                SMAEM5.JPG
                                Sollte eigentlich passen...

                                Als nächstes habe ich versucht den Adapter manuell zu installieren. Als Instanz wird nichts angezeigt, als Objekt ist er zwar drin aber nicht nutzbar:
                                SMAEM1.JPG
                                SMAEM3.JPG
                                SMAEM4.JPG

                                Er wird auch nicht korrekt unter Objekte angezeigt:
                                SMA6.JPG

                                An was könnte das Problem liegen? Ich habe iobroker neu installiert.

                                Danke & Grüße

                                P 1 Reply Last reply Reply Quote 0
                                • P
                                  pdbjjens @zeron850 last edited by

                                  @zeron850
                                  Ist das richtige Repository (Beta (latest)) in den Systemeinstellungen ausgewählt?
                                  Sollte etwa so aussehen:
                                  Screenshot 2022-01-06 093249.jpg
                                  Wenn das der Fall ist sollte der sma-em in der Gruppe Energie auch zu finden sein:
                                  Screenshot 2022-01-06 093637.jpg
                                  Der gelbe Balken zeigt an, dass das Repository Beta(latest) aktiv ist.

                                  Z 1 Reply Last reply Reply Quote 0
                                  • Z
                                    zeron850 @pdbjjens last edited by

                                    @pdbjjens

                                    Tausend Dank! Das hat geholfen!

                                    Schönen Feiertag noch!

                                    VG
                                    Thomas

                                    1 Reply Last reply Reply Quote 0
                                    • P
                                      pdbjjens @Hugo Oberstein last edited by

                                      @hugo-oberstein
                                      Warst Du mit den Tipps hier aus dem Forum erfolgreich mit der Installation des sma-em Adapters über das iobroker UI?
                                      Ansonsten: iobroker Adapter NIEMALS per sudo installieren und auch möglichst nicht per npm i.
                                      Wenn schon über command line statt UI installiert werden muss, dann am besten nur iobroker Befehle verwenden, z.B.:

                                      iobroker add sma-em
                                      

                                      iobroker Befehle können in jedem Verzeichnis ausgeführt werden.

                                      G 1 Reply Last reply Reply Quote 0
                                      • G
                                        gerty @pdbjjens last edited by

                                        @pdbjjens
                                        Hallo, jetzt muss ich mal eine Frage stellen.
                                        Ich habe den Adapter installiert und er scheint super zu funktionieren. (Danke für eure tolle Arbeit)

                                        Aber ich bekomme andere Werte angezeigt wie das WEB Interface zum Wert: Netzbezug Heute

                                        87d3009b-c1fc-47cb-a0a4-c89ad9daea5c-image.png

                                        Ich habe den Sunny Trippower 4.o und den SM2
                                        Lt. WEB sollte ich heute eigentlich 12,22 kWh bezogen haben,
                                        aber diesen Wert kann ich weder unter Modbus anzeigen lassen noch unter dem sma-em Adapter 0.6.4
                                        irgendwie erkennen oder sinnvoll errechnen lassen.
                                        fb86e3a6-de6a-49ea-b816-7305f9c05049-image.png

                                        Mache ich das was falsch?
                                        Oder geht das nicht?

                                        Gruß
                                        Gerhard

                                        frana120500 B 3 Replies Last reply Reply Quote 0
                                        • frana120500
                                          frana120500 @gerty last edited by

                                          @gerty warte mal ab. das Sunnyportal ist bei den Erzeugungs- und Verbrauchswerten stark verzögert

                                          G 1 Reply Last reply Reply Quote 0
                                          • G
                                            gerty @frana120500 last edited by

                                            @frana120500

                                            danke für die Antwort, aber die Werte stammen nicht vom Portal sondern vom WR und dem Energy Manager, das ist echtzeit

                                            Bulli Bultmann 2 Replies Last reply Reply Quote 0
                                            • First post
                                              Last post

                                            Support us

                                            ioBroker
                                            Community Adapters
                                            Donate

                                            414
                                            Online

                                            31.6k
                                            Users

                                            79.6k
                                            Topics

                                            1.3m
                                            Posts

                                            47
                                            378
                                            77509
                                            Loading More Posts
                                            • Oldest to Newest
                                            • Newest to Oldest
                                            • Most Votes
                                            Reply
                                            • Reply as topic
                                            Log in to reply
                                            Community
                                            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                            The ioBroker Community 2014-2023
                                            logo